Harry Maddox hopes the art will remind people of sacrifices made in World War One and World War Two.

Harry Maddox, from Bodmin, created it at Tregirls beach, near Padstow, to mark the upcoming Remembrance Day on 11 November.The completed art only lasted two hours before being washed away

He said: "We left at 14:40 GMT as it started to rain and I reckon the tide was taking it by around 15:30."A lot of people don't understand why I put so much effort into what I create, but the impermanence is part of it."Mr Maddox said: "I really would have liked it done nearer 11 November but today was the only option with the weather forecast for rain.
